Windows installation

How to install on Windows

This is the easiest route for most users and matches Microsoft's recommended install flow.

Step-by-step

  1. Open Downloads and find the OTF font file you exported.
  2. Right-click the file and choose Install (or Install for all users if you need all profiles).
  3. Allow changes if prompted by Windows for trusted files.
  4. Open Settings > Personalization > Fonts and confirm the font appears there.
  5. Restart your document/design app before selecting the new font.
  6. If Word/PowerPoint still does not see it, close Settings and reboot the app once.

Where to check files if it disappears

Keep the original `.otf` file in a project folder too, not only in Downloads. If needed, re-install from that copy later.

If Word/PowerPoint doesn't show it

  • Close the app completely (not just minimize), then reopen.
  • Check that the file extension is .otf and the export was successful.
  • If multiple versions exist, remove old versions from Fonts then install the newest one.

Success check

In Settings > Personalization > Fonts, search for the family name you set in Tracey. Then test that same name in a fresh document.
